git 命令clone add commit push pull使用

一.创建版本库

使用github下载

使用SSH下载,当然还有https
ssh配置好后,push时无需输入账号密码 相反https每次push都需要
注意 若有git仓库是在SSH配置之前完成,则push时还是需要密码账号,要更改那个项目的配置,在 .git 的config里手动改
捕获4.PNG

捕获3.PNG
里改

在相应的文件加下clone

git clone git@github.com:zhangwendi1998/demo.git

捕获2.PNG

ls 显示demo/ 为clone的项目,成功。

从本地创建git ,上传到github

git init
git remote add origin git@github.com:zhangwendi1998/demo5.git
git push -u origin master

二.本地使用

预备:新建文件夹

git init #初始化

1.add 添加到暂存区

在增加文件或者修改文件后需要add…
增加文件a

touch a
git add a 
git status   #显示状态

或者
git add . #表示add所有,注意有一个“.”

git add . 

2. 修改文件

1.修改

vim a.txt

或者

vi a.txt

2.git add .

3.提交到仓库

 git commit -m "add file a"

4.删除文件

第一步:

 rm -rf a.txt   #删除文件

第二步:

 git rm a.txt   #从Git中删除文件

第三步:

 git  commit -m '提交描述'

三.Git远程操作

第一步:
首先clone

 git  clone git@github.com:WilliamZhangWD/YuKuDataBase.git

仓库地址来源

第二步:
在克隆文件夹内使用git bash进行本地操作

第三步:

 git  push

可能出现问题:
1.git push 提示错误 原因:没有权限

在有ssh的情况下,无需输入密码账号

git push -u origin master

其他

git diff README     #查看更改内容

vscode git (try =>failed)

  1. 提交 初始项目到git仓库,项目名字就是VScode 里面的项目名
  2. 发现,在github上,项目是私人的,如果想让他人用你的项目,要设置项目公开,网上有简单的教程setting=》Danger Zone=》Change repository visibility,就欧克了
  3. vs code 里愉快的打代码后,查看左边git栏,有’Changes‘和’Staged Changes‘,Changes指你修改的代码文件但不需要提交,Staged Changes你修改的代码文件并提交
  4. 写注释并ctr+回车键提交
  5. 这时,应该会报错,要让你写user.name和user.email,进行配置
    git config --global user.email "871290893@qq.com"
    git config --global user.name "WilliamZhangWD"
    
    再按ctr+回车键提交就提交到本地了
  6. 然后想要push到github,点击刷新傍边的按钮,push,提示没有远程的连接,按提示添加,然后要输入name(什么name?)试试originzwd,好像可以了
  7. 然后就见鬼了,不知道之后怎么做…有会的教教我或者之后我补
  8. 别急,看看网上别人怎么搞的。

vscode git (try =>?)

https://zhuanlan.zhihu.com/p/31417255

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值